Over time serpentine belts stretch, crack, and the ribs that ride on the accessory pulleys being to wear smooth. A squealing noise that increases with engine speed or as engine driven accessories are turned on may be noted. The noise is caused by the belt slipping on the pulleys, insufficiently driving them. Ineffective air conditioning, a battery warning light, or intermittent power steering assist can result from this.
To effectively diagnose the non-functioning radiator fan in your 2020 Audi S6, begin with a systematic approach that prioritizes simpler checks before delving into more complex diagnostics. Start by inspecting the fuse associated with the radiator fan; a blown fuse is a common and easily fixable issue that can halt fan operation. If the fuse is intact, proceed to examine the relay, as it plays a crucial role in supplying power to the fan. A malfunctioning relay can prevent the fan from activating, so testing its functionality is essential. Next, test the fan motor directly by supplying power to it; if it fails to operate, the motor may need replacement. Additionally, check the temperature sensor, which is responsible for signaling when the fan should turn on. A faulty sensor can lead to the fan not activating when necessary. Don’t forget to inspect all wiring and connections for any signs of damage or looseness, as these can disrupt the fan's operation. Finally, using a diagnostic tool to scan for error codes can provide valuable insights into any underlying issues within the cooling system. By following this structured diagnostic approach, you can efficiently identify and address the problem with your radiator fan.
When dealing with a non-functioning radiator fan in a 2020 Audi S6, it's crucial to understand the common problems that could be at play. One of the primary culprits is a faulty fan motor, which can fail to spin and lead to overheating if not addressed. Additionally, a blown fuse in the fan circuit can interrupt the power supply, rendering the fan inoperative. Another potential issue is a defective temperature sensor, which may fail to signal the fan to activate when the engine reaches a certain temperature, resulting in inadequate cooling. It's also important to check for broken fan blades, as damage can hinder the fan's ability to circulate air effectively. Lastly, wiring issues can disrupt the electrical connection between the fan and the vehicle's system, preventing it from functioning properly. By identifying these common problems, DIYers can take the necessary steps to troubleshoot and resolve radiator fan issues, ensuring optimal engine performance and preventing overheating. The bad thermostat can cause two different sets of problems, depending on whether it's stuck open or stuck closed.
A thermostat that is stuck open can cause the engine to run colder than normal and turn on the check engine light. It may also cause poor fuel mileage and the heater to blow cool air.
A thermostat that is stuck closed will cause the vehicle to overheat. If a new thermostat doesn't resolve engine temperature problems, the cooling system needs to be checked for other issues.

When the engine coolant temperature sensor fails, it will send inaccurate information to the vehicle’s computer, causing the computer to react to false operating conditions. This will cause the engine to consume more fuel than normal, depleting fuel mileage, and causing black, sooty smoke from the engine under moderate to heavy acceleration. The check engine light will illuminate, and on-board diagnostic trouble codes may be stored for exhaust and emission system failure, fuel delivery system failure, and engine cooling system failure. Overheating may also occur, as the coolant sensor may be leaking fluid out of the engine, creating a an air pocket in the system.
